59 * The command "terminal" takes two new options, ``--no-echo'' and
60 ``--no-edit''. If you specify ``--no-echo'', GRUB won't echo back
61 input characters. If you specify ``--no-edit'', GRUB will disable the
62 BASH-like editing feature. These options are useful when using an
